Lady Wolverines notch ninth at Southern Championship
GROVE CITY, PA, April 7, 2001--The sixth time was the charm for the Grove City College women's water polo team.
The Lady Wolverines reversed an 0-5 all-time record against arch-rival Washington & Jefferson on Saturday with a 6-5 victory that carried them to a ninth-place finish at the 12-school Collegiate Water Polo Association (CWPA) Southern Championship Tournament, hosted by Grove City College. Junior Sarah Erdos (Broomall, PA/Marple Newtown) netted three goals, freshman Jessica Zedaker (Houston, TX/Cypress Creek) scored twice and junior Adrienne Hill (Portville, NY/Portville Central) buried the game-winner with 4:40 left in the fourth quarter, breaking a 5-5 tie.
After spotting W&J the first goal of the game, Erdos and Zedaker each scored in the final minute of the opening quarter, putting the Lady Wolverines ahead 2-1. The Presidents tied the game midway through the second frame before Erdos added her second goal 41 seconds before intermission, giving Grove City a 3-2 edge at half. Zedaker's second tally with 3:50 left in the third extended the Lady Wolverines' lead to 4-2, but W&J rallied with a pair of goals to even the match at 4-4 heading into the final quarter. W&J scored with 5:53 left in the fourth to take a 5-4 lead before Grove City got the equalizer a minute later when Erdos completed her hat trick. With the game tied 5-5, Hill provided the winning margin with her team-leading 40th goal of the season.
The Lady Wolverines advanced to the Ninth-Place Game, where they were handed a 5-0 victory when Salem International was unable to field a full team.
Grove City opened championship play on Friday with a 16-4 loss to the University of Michigan. Hill, Zedaker, senior Brianne Leas (Chesapeake Beach, MD/Northern) and freshman Tammy Hamsher (Mechanicsburg, PA/Cumberland Valley) scored a goal each for the Lady Wolverines, who followed with a 14-5 loss to Bucknell. Hill and Erdos scored twice and senior Brie Anne Thomas (Lancaster, PA/Lancaster) added a goal against the Bison.
Top-seeded Princeton University won the championship, defeating second-seeded Michigan in the title match, 11-5.
